4. Use a #1 screwdriver to loosen the two screws that secure the plastic
cover over the terminal block and slide the cover to the right. You may
need to slightly lift the locking handle to access the bottom screw.
Refer to Figure 143.
The plastic cover may not be present if the lead wires are connected to
the terminal block with the right angle terminals. If this is the case, you
may skip this step.
Figure 143. Opening the Plastic Window on the Terminal Block
5. Use a #3 screwdriver to remove the negative (-) lead wire from the
terminal block. The negative lead wire is on the right. Refer to Figure
144 on page 213.
